Great turnout and Discussion
a Consuming Kids in Houghton, MI on November 23 hosting review
I couldn't have asked for a better screening. I reserved a room at the local library that seats 50 people and I have 42 sign my sheet before the movie and an estimated 10 more that didn't sign in. There was a great mix of people. We had parents, grandparents, local high school and middle school children, a worker with a grant from NIH for media literacy, a health worker and the Director from the local area preschool BHK. It was a great experience, the students were there for extra credit, and came with no expectations and left wide eyed with a new set of tools to fight advertisements.

Questions for the host:

Q: Why did you host this screening? What were your goals?
A: I wanted to open the eyes of parents and teachers.

Q: Any additional materials you could have used?
A: I could have used extra copies of the movies to sell, but maybe next time.

Q: Any ideas on how you can use "Consuming Kids" in the future?
A: I have suggested the high school license to the member of the media literacy grant for use in her program

Q: Any advice for future screening hosts?
A: Bring handouts and get the word out early. Target the schools, teachers unions, health experts and natural businesses, such as co-ops

Q: Would you do it again for another film?
A: YES
